Job Description

The Senior Project Manager is responsible for leading the successful planning, execution, and delivery of complex telecommunications, structured cabling, and data center infrastructure projects. This leadership role oversees multiple high-profile projects while ensuring they are completed safely, on schedule, within budget, and in accordance with customer expectations and CCCI quality standards.

The Senior Project Manager serves as the primary point of contact for customers, internal leadership, and project teams, providing strategic oversight from project initiation through closeout. This position requires advanced knowledge of structured cabling systems, project estimating, resource planning, financial management, and customer relationship management.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ities-
Responsibilities include, but are not limited to:

• Lead multiple complex telecommunications, structured cabling, and data center infrastructure projects simultaneously.
Serve as the primary customer contact throughout the project lifecycle, ensuring exceptional communication and customer satisfaction.
Review project specifications, architectural drawings, contracts, and technical documentation to develop project execution strategies.
Prepare and validate project scopes, labor estimates, material takeoffs, budgets, and schedules.
Manage project financial performance, including budgets, forecasting, cost control, invoicing support, and change orders.
Coordinate project schedules, manpower planning, procurement activities, and resource allocation with Operations and field leadership.
Oversee structured cabling deployments involving copper, fiber optic, MPO/MTP systems, fusion splicing, backbone infrastructure, and related low-voltage systems.
Verify Bills of Material (BOMs), pathway capacity, containment systems, and equipment requirements prior to project execution.
Partner with Project Superintendents and Foremen to monitor field productivity, quality, safety, and schedule performance.
Conduct project meetings with customers, subcontractors, vendors, and internal stakeholders.
Identify project risks and proactively implement mitigation strategies.
Ensure compliance with customer specifications, contract requirements, company policies, industry standards, and applicable codes.
Review project documentation, daily reports, schedules, testing documentation, and closeout packages for completeness and accuracy.
Mentor Project Managers and support the development of future operational leaders.
Build long-term customer relationships while identifying opportunities for future business growth.
Maintain proficiency with project management software, CRM platforms, estimating tools, and Microsoft Office applications.
Perform additional duties as assigned by Executive Leadership.

Minimum Qualifications-
High School Diploma or GED required; bachelor’s degree in construction management, Engineering, Business, Project Management, or a related field preferred.
8–10+ years of project management experience within telecommunications, structured cabling, low-voltage, or commercial construction.
Demonstrated experience managing complex commercial and mission-critical data center projects.
Strong knowledge of copper and fiber optic infrastructure, structured cabling systems, and telecommunications construction.
Proven experience developing project estimates, labor forecasts, schedules, and budgets.
Strong understanding of contract administration, change management, and project financial controls.
Excellent leadership, communication, negotiation, and customer relationship management skills.
Valid driver's license with an acceptable driving record.

Preferred Qualifications-
Project Management Professional (PMP) Certification
Program Management Professional (PgMP) Certification
BICSI Technician, Project Management, or RCDD Certification
OSHA 30 Certification
Experience with Bluebeam, Microsoft Project, Procore, Primavera P6, Salesforce, or comparable project management platforms.
Experience managing hyperscale data center or mission-critical infrastructure projects.
Experience leading cross-functional project teams.
